The invention relates to the field of vehicle control, and discloses an energy management control method and device of a vehicle, a computer readable medium and electronic equipment. The method comprises the steps of obtaining a target energy management operation mode; when the remaining electric quantity of the power battery is above a first preset electric quantity threshold value, if the opening degree of an accelerator pedal of the vehicle reaches a preset opening degree threshold value, an engine of the vehicle is started, the vehicle is driven to run through the engine, and if the opening degree of the accelerator pedal of the vehicle does not reach the preset opening degree threshold value, the vehicle is driven to run through the power battery; and when the residual electric quantity of the power battery does not reach a first preset electric quantity threshold value, if the wheel end demand power of the vehicle exceeds a preset wheel end demand power threshold value, the vehicle is driven to run at least through an engine, and if the wheel end demand power of the vehicle does not exceed the preset wheel end demand power threshold value, the vehicle is driven to run through the power battery. According to the method, the driving requirements of different users in various scenes can be met, and the pure electric endurance mileage of the vehicle is increased.
